引言

CSDN(中国软件开发者网)作为中国最大的IT社区和服务平台,聚集了大量的程序员和技术爱好者。在CSDN上,编程实践不仅仅是个人技术的展示,更是团队协作和知识共享的重要途径。本文将深入探讨评审技术在CSDN如何助力高效编程实践。

评审技术的定义与作用

1. 定义

评审技术,即代码评审(Code Review),是指通过对代码进行审查,以发现潜在的错误、提升代码质量、促进团队沟通和知识共享的过程。

2. 作用

  • 提升代码质量:通过评审,可以发现代码中的缺陷和潜在问题,从而提高代码的可读性和可维护性。
  • 促进知识共享:评审过程是团队成员之间知识交流的重要途径,有助于团队成员之间的学习和成长。
  • 规范编程实践:通过评审,可以逐步形成团队内部的编程规范,提高团队的协作效率。

CSDN上的评审技术实践

1. CSDN代码评审工具

CSDN提供了一系列代码评审工具,如GitLab、GitHub等,这些工具可以帮助开发者方便地进行代码的提交、评审和合并。

2. 评审流程

在CSDN上,代码评审通常遵循以下流程:

  • 提交代码:开发者将代码提交到代码仓库。
  • 发起评审:提交者发起评审,邀请团队成员进行审查。
  • 评审反馈:团队成员对代码进行审查,提出修改建议。
  • 修改代码:提交者根据评审意见修改代码。
  • 再次评审:修改后的代码再次进行评审。
  • 合并代码:代码通过评审后,被合并到主分支。

3. 评审技巧

  • 明确评审目标:在评审前,明确评审的目标和重点,提高评审效率。
  • 关注代码质量:评审时,重点关注代码的可读性、可维护性和安全性。
  • 积极沟通:在评审过程中,保持良好的沟通,及时解决问题。

评审技术对高效编程实践的影响

1. 提高代码质量

通过评审,可以发现代码中的缺陷和潜在问题,从而提高代码质量。在CSDN上,许多优秀的项目都是通过严格的代码评审机制,保证了代码的质量。

2. 促进团队协作

评审过程是团队成员之间知识交流的重要途径,有助于团队成员之间的学习和成长。在CSDN上,许多团队都通过代码评审,实现了高效的协作。

3. 规范编程实践

通过评审,可以逐步形成团队内部的编程规范,提高团队的协作效率。在CSDN上,许多团队都遵循着严格的编程规范,保证了项目的顺利进行。

总结

评审技术是CSDN上助力高效编程实践的重要手段。通过代码评审,可以提高代码质量、促进团队协作和规范编程实践。在CSDN上,越来越多的团队开始采用评审技术,以提高项目的质量和效率。